EBC thinks outside the box and deploys all its know-how to carry out major infrastructure projects : bridges, roads, highways, tunnels, marine installations.

Our ability to meet deadlines and budgets, as well as our vast expertise in the field, allow us to actively participate in large-scale projects such as the Samuel-De-Champlain Bridge, the Réseau Express Métropolitain (REM), and the Site C hydro-electric power station located near Fort St-John in British Columbia.

Under the supervision of the Project Manager and Project Director, the Office Administrator will have the opportunity to assume important and diversified functions and responsibilities including :

  • Receive visitors and correspondence at the office, directing them appropriately
  • Fulfill requests related to office management and administrative tasks
  • Coordinate various executive meetings, including the preparation of necessary documents and / or presentations
  • Structure and effectively maintain a filing system
  • Ensure the monitoring and prioritization of tasks, as well as the quality of the processes in place
  • Prepare, record, and follow up on payments of executive expense accounts
  • Complete correspondence requests, such as writing letters and completing various documentation
  • Coordinate and book the necessary arrangements for travel
  • Other duties related to this role
